McFatter was a wonderful school that I'm proud to say I attended. Teachers and Staff were willing to help you out if you ever asked and there were plenty of tutoring opportunities. Although we may not have a sports team or a proper band, we make up for it with plentiful clubs. The P.E. course was also very fun. They offer many AP courses that will all help complete your GEP requirements for college, as well as offer Dula Enrollment. The technical programs really are the star of the show. I'm coming out of high school already as a nurse! How cool is that? Anyone can go in and come out with many different certifications that can help you immediately find a better-paying job. Despite also being a college campus, the school takes extra precautions to keep the high school students and the college students separated and have plenty of officers on site if anything were to happen. McFatter is a great school, but it is definitely not for everyone. It is not a traditional high school, this means no big football games, huge school activities, study hall, etc. BUT I think that those are all things you can sacrifice and build your own high school experience. I personally really liked the 4x4 college block schedule, that way you only have 4 classes at a time to worry about. The classes aren't super rigorous, and 90% of the teachers there are AMAZING. Some of the things I preferred at McFatter that some others didn't really like is the late start time. We started at 9:15 and ended at 4:10 every day, which seemed a little late to some people, but it really impacts the amount of sleep you get every morning. You have so many different options for lunch every day and you are part of a pretty tight-knit community because you have a max of 150 people per grade. You'll have even more fun in your tech program as well. There is something for everyone!!
